Abstract

The population structure of the Polled Nelore breed using pedigree records from animals registered from 1969 to 1998 was described. The data file was divided in the following periods: 1979-1983, 1984-1988, 1989-1993 and 1994-1998. Descriptive statistics of the number of breeders, sires and dams were calculated. The total inbreeding increased from 0.55% to 0.98%, the inbreeding expected under random mating increased from 0.11% to 0.56%, and the inbreeding due to population subdivision was constantly around 0.45%, indicating that genetic subdivisions of the Polled Nelore breed is near to zero and quite irrelevant. The effective population size estimated from the total inbreeding was around 120. The upgrading of non-registered animals increased from 4,630 to 13,907 animals, however, this action was not enough to increase the effective population size. Based on probabilities of gene origin the effective numbers of founders, ancestors and remaining genomes were calculated. These parameters decreased over the period reaching values of 144, 98 and 64. All the estimates were analogous in the description of the population genetic structure and should be considered in developing future selection programs.
